About the Book

Inside you will find 13 chilling campus mysteries—unsolved murders that occurred at U.S. and Canadian colleges. You’ll get the most recent details of: the stabbing of a young co-ed in the stacks of the Penn State library, the gruesome ritualistic murder of a student at midnight in Stanford’s Memorial Church, the controversial death of Suzanne Jovin on a New Haven street which threw Yale into a turmoil, and the mysterious death of Mrs. Jane Stanford, the co-founder of Stanford University. Was she poisoned, and, if so, why was it covered up? There are nine other unsolved murders for you to try to help to solve. Maybe one of you out there holds the final piece of the puzzle.


About the Author

Chris Bobonich is CI Lewis Professor of Philosophy at Stanford University. He is the author of Plato's Utopia Recast: His Later Ethics and Politics (Oxford). He edited and contributed to Plato's Laws: A Critical Guide (Cambridge). He previously taught at the University of Chicago, was a Fellow at the Princeton University Center for Human Values, and Junior Fellow of the National Center for Hellenic Studies. Harry M. Bobonich retired from Shippensburg University as Dean of the School of Graduate Studies and Research. He previously taught at Pennsylvania State University and Wilson College. He is the author of—Seeing Around Corners, Big Mine Run, World War II, The Great Depression and Pathfinders & Pioneers. The authors are a father-and-son writing team and live in Pennsylvania and California respectively.
